Course Overview
Fallen Oak Golf Club is a premier golf destination located in Saucier, Mississippi, just a short drive from the bustling city of Biloxi. The course is nestled amidst the lush landscape of the Mississippi Gulf Coast, surrounded by towering oak trees and serene lakes, creating a picturesque backdrop for a challenging round of golf. Designed by legendary golf course architect Tom Fazio, Fallen Oak offers a unique and challenging layout that will test golfers of all skill levels.
The course features 18-holes of championship golf, measuring over 7,400 yards from the back tees. The terrain at Fallen Oak is diverse, with rolling fairways, strategically placed bunkers, and undulating greens that require precision and strategic shot-making. The course is known for its impeccable conditioning, with meticulously manicured fairways and greens that provide a true test of golf.
One of the standout features of Fallen Oak is the natural beauty that surrounds the course. The majestic oak trees that line the fairways create a sense of tranquility and seclusion, making players feel as though they are in their own private oasis. The course also features several water hazards and natural wetlands, adding to the challenge and beauty of the layout.

History & Background
Fallen Oak Golf Club has a rich history that dates back to its opening in 2006. The course was designed by renowned golf course architect Tom Fazio, who is known for creating some of the most challenging and visually stunning courses in the world. Fazio's vision for Fallen Oak was to create a championship-caliber course that would stand the test of time and provide a memorable experience for all who play it.
Since its opening, Fallen Oak has received numerous accolades and awards, including being ranked as one of the top golf courses in Mississippi. The course has hosted a number of prestigious events, including the PGA Tour Champions' Mississippi Gulf Resort Classic, showcasing the quality and challenge of the layout.
